I found that if you are patient and have a generally friendly disposition you can get DMV to help you. At least that’s how it was for me in SC, she made a list of everything I needed to get translated and filled out, found a certified translator and came back the next day and left with a fully legal R33 GTR, I also got a little lucky as the lady had just done an r32 the month prior so she knew exactly what I needed to do.

One minor thing I noticed in your vid was that if you are in a county that requires emissions, you have to actually got a special inspector to first get something called a DR 2635 form, and then once you get through that you can take to get a regular emissions test.
